Atlanta Hawks vs San Antonio Spurs 2/11/22 NBA Picks, Predictions, Odds

San Antonio Spurs (20-35) vs. Atlanta Hawks (26-28)
February 11, 2022 7:30 pm EDT
The Line: Atlanta Hawks -8; Over/Under: +232

The San Antonio Spurs and Atlanta Hawks meet Friday in NBA action at the State Farm Arena. The San Antonio Spurs need a win after losing seven of their last 10 games. The Atlanta Hawks look for a win after splitting their last six games.

The San Antonio Spurs are averaging 111.1 points on 46.4 percent shooting and allowing 111.4 points on 46.4 percent shooting. Dejounte Murray is averaging 19.5 points and 8.4 rebounds, while Keldon Johnson is averaging 15.4 points and 1.8 assists. Jakob Poeltl is the third double-digit scorer and Doug McDermott is dishing 1.2 assists. The San Antonio Spurs are shooting 35.2 percent from beyond the arc and 73.8 percent from the free throw line. The San Antonio Spurs are allowing 35.4 percent shooting from deep and are grabbing 45.6 rebounds per game.

The Atlanta Hawks are averaging 111.9 points on 46.8 percent shooting and allowing 111.4 points on 46.5 percent shooting. Trae Young is averaging 27.8 points and 3.9 rebounds, while John Collins is averaging 17 points and 1.9 assists. De’Andre Hunter is the third double-digit scorer, and Bogdan Bogdanovic is grabbing 3.8 rebounds. The Atlanta Hawks are shooting 37.6 percent from beyond the arc and 80.2 percent from the free throw line. The Atlanta Hawks are allowing 36 percent shooting from deep and are grabbing 44.3 rebounds per game.

The Spurs are 47-22-1 ATS in their last 70 Friday games and 5-2 ATS in their last 7 games following a ATS loss. The Hawks are 8-1 ATS in their last 9 home games and 9-3 ATS in their last 12 games overall. The under is 5-2 in Spurs last 7 road games. The over is 7-3 in Hawks last 10 home games. The Spurs are 7-3 ATS in the last 10 meetings in Atlanta and 1-5 ATS in the last 6 meetings.

The San Antonio Spurs are a tough team to figure out, as you never know which team is going to show up from game to game, and they just got rid of one of their better scorers in Derrick White. The Atlanta Hawks have been a better team lately, and they do win in the favorite role by an average of 4.2 points. This line is on the steep side, but I don’t have a ton of confidence in the Spurs on the road. It’s Hawks or pass.
